5.3.1

Creating a RAID set

To create a RAID set
1. From the utility main menu, select 1. Create RAID Volume and press

<Enter>. The following screen appears.

2. Enter a name for the RAID set and press <Enter>.
3. When the RAID Level item is selected, press the up/down arrow key to select

a RAID level to create, and then press <Enter>.

4. When the Disks item is selected, press <Enter> to select the hard disk drives

you want to include in the RAID set. The SELECT DISKS screen appears.

5. Use the up/down arrow key to select a drive, and then press <Space>

to select. A small triangle marks the selected drive. Press <Enter> after

completing your selection.
